The first leg of Larne's Europa League qualifier against FC Iberia 1999 at Inver Park could face a 24-hour delay due to travel complications.

FC Iberia 1999's chartered flight encountered paperwork issues, preventing the Georgian team from arriving in Northern Ireland on Monday. Players and staff are now expected to reach Larne on Tuesday afternoon, with the match originally scheduled for 20:00 BST.

According to Uefa regulations, teams must arrive in the host country at least 24 hours before a match, which may necessitate a postponement of the game. The Georgian side may formally request this delay given their late arrival.

Both Larne, FC Iberia 1999, and Uefa have been reached out to for comments regarding the situation.

Looking ahead, the second leg is set for 11 August at 17:00 BST in Tbilisi. The winner of this tie will advance to face either Scottish Premiership side Rangers or Jagellonia Bialystok from Poland in the next round. The losing team will drop into the final qualifying round of the Uefa Conference League.

Notably, Larne made history by becoming the first Irish Premiership side to qualify for the league phase of a European competition in 2024 when they reached the Uefa Conference League.
